The Red Army Handbook 1939-1945

Stalin's Red Army entered World War II as a relatively untried fighting force. But after a four-year war of attrition they defeated the Nazis on the Eastern Front and won fame and glory in 1945 by eclipsing the military might of the Third Reich. Here, every aspect of their force is examined.
